The SEC is exceeding its authority and encroaching on Congress’ lawmaking: Senator Lummis
U. S. Senator Cynthia Lummis filed an amicus brief on August 11 supporting Coinbase’s motion to dismiss against the U. S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) lawsuit. Drawing attention to the Lummis-Gillibrand Responsible Financial Innovation Act, which aims to regulate crypto, the Senator said that there are already ongoing debates in Congress on crypto regulation. дальше »

US Senator Cynthia Lummis Backs Coinbase Against SEC
In a new development, Senator Cynthia Lummis, a prominent advocate for cryptocurrency, filed an amicus brief on August 11 to support the Coinbase exchange against the SEC’s lawsuit. Lummis maintains that the responsibility to formulate crypto regulations lies with Congress, not the SEC. дальше »

US Congressman Urges To Ban CBDC, Says Technology “Corrupts Money”
Central bank digital currency has gained another top critic as the US Federal Reserve, under Jerome H. Powell’s chairmanship, considers potential CBDC designs. In a July 23 tweet, Republican representative Warren Davidson condemned any potential move to launch a CBDC, noting that a digital currency flaws the ethos of money. Coinbase CEO says crypto industry needs clarity, either from Congress or case law
The U.S. crypto industry needs regulatory clarity, which can only come from Congress or through case law,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ong told The Wall Street Journal.
